Output 2b4c321a61b63f8b5845f29619b2b2bdc14905ae6ab5e37d926bb79532527492:0

value
1446539069
script pubkey
OP_0 OP_PUSHBYTES_20 5d20ee7c5ea0181e50b36d128932efbb4d59e022
address
bc1qt5swulz75qvpu59nd5fgjvh0hdx4ncpzwme74a
transaction
2b4c321a61b63f8b5845f29619b2b2bdc14905ae6ab5e37d926bb79532527492
spent
true